🙂A single person spends $890 per month in Sombor vs $1,031 in Medellin, rent included.
🙂A couple spends around $1,362 per month in Sombor vs $1,599 in Medellin, rent included.
🙂A family of three spends $1,834 per month in Sombor vs $2,167 in Medellin, rent included.
🙂Sombor is about 14% cheaper than Medellin, driven mainly by Eating Out.
📊Both Sombor and Medellin are more affordable than the global median – Sombor33% lower, Medellin23% lower.

Cost Breakdown
🏠A central one-bedroom costs $229 in Sombor versus $477 in Medellin. Rent is usually the largest line item in a monthly budget, so the gap here sets the tone for the overall comparison.
💰Salaries run about 8% higher in Sombor, which reinforces the cost advantage – you earn more and spend less. Purchasing power leans clearly in its favor.
🛒A mid-range dinner for two costs $25.00 in Sombor versus $33.00 in Medellin. Monthly groceries follow the same trend: $191 vs $193 – making Sombor the more affordable choice for daily food spending.
